Classifications :AWS/SFA 5.5 :E-8018-B2
BSEN :E-Cr Mo 1 B 42
-
Characteristics :A low-hydrogen. iron powder type electrode depositing weld metal which contains 1.2% Cr & 0.5% Mo. The weld metal displays superior high temperature strength even at 500°C - 525°C . The electrode operates in all positions and shows good weld ability.
-
Applictions :The electrode is suitable for welding creep resisting steels represented by ASTM A 182-F2. F11 F12. A 387-2, 11 grades and DIN 13 Cr Mo 44, 15 Cr Mo 5 etc. used in boilers, power plants, oil refineries and chemical plants.

Weld Metal Chemistry(%) (Typical) :
C Mn Si Cr Mo S P 0.06 0.85 0.40 1.20 0.50 0.02 0.02
-
All-Weld Mechanical Properties :
UTS YS Elong(%) CVN Impact value(J) (N/mm2) (N/mm2) (L=4d) At-RT 600 520 24 80

Current Type :DC (+)
-
Welding Currents :
Size(mm) 2.5×350 3.15×450 4.00×450 5.0×450 Current(amp) 70-100 100-130 140-180 190-230
-
Welding Instructions :
- Rebake the electrodes at 250°C -300°C for one hour before use.
- Hold a short arc and use minimum currents.
- Maintain interpass temperature at 150°C max, during welding.
(Optionally also available in vacuum - packed condition, rebaking not required in this packaging.)
